AI-first start-ups challenge traditional IT powerhouses

AI-first start-ups are emerging as serious contenders to India’s established IT giants. As automation and AI-led outsourcing reshape the $250-billion industry, the sector is projected to reach $400 billion by 2030. Unlike legacy firms that began with back-office automation, these new companies focus on embedding domain expertise directly into front-office operations to deliver measurable, outcome-based results.

Domain-driven transformation reshapes value delivery

Traditional IT services relied on manpower-heavy models that moved gradually from backend to client-facing functions. AI-first firms, however, start with domain expertise and measurable performance outcomes, transforming processes like recruitment, monitoring, and healthcare operations. This shift from task-based to result-oriented work is redefining efficiency and client satisfaction alike.

The power of measurable outcomes

AI-first firms are delivering outcomes that were once considered too complex or human-dependent. For example, InsetivAI and ShortHills AI are leveraging machine learning to personalise workflows, assess behavioural traits, and automate nuanced decision processes, cutting costs while improving precision. These models thrive on data, insights, and scalability, making ROI-driven automation mainstream.

Cultural shift, not just technical transition

Large IT firms face challenges in pivoting from manpower-heavy models to lean AI-led delivery. Many still tie their revenue to headcount-based projects, making automation not merely a technical upgrade but a cultural transformation. AI-first start-ups, meanwhile, are adopting small, agile teams that focus on specific, high-value outcomes.

Building the next generation of AI services

Investors and enterprises are now embracing outcome-based service models, recognising that AI-first delivery brings efficiency, personalisation, and measurable impact. As the AI-native ecosystem matures, these start-ups are poised to redefine how India’s technology exports create value in the global market.

AI concept to learn: AI-led delivery

AI-led delivery is a service model where artificial intelligence drives the process of execution and improvement. Instead of relying on human-heavy workflows, AI analyses data, predicts outcomes, and automates decision-making, enabling faster, more accurate, and outcome-based results for clients.
